""Memoir of Philip Henry"" is a book written by Matthew Henry and published in 1853. It is a biographical account of the life of Philip Henry, who was a Welsh Nonconformist minister and father of the famous Bible commentator and theologian, Matthew Henry. The book provides a detailed insight into the life of Philip Henry, his religious beliefs, his struggles, and his achievements. Through anecdotes and personal recollections, the book sheds light on the challenges faced by Nonconformists during the seventeenth century and the role played by Philip Henry in promoting religious freedom. The memoir also includes a collection of Philip Henry's sermons and letters, which offer a glimpse into his theological and philosophical views.
